About Us:

Mears provides vital accommodation services to essential British Government workers. We manage everything from sourcing properties to maintenance, compliance and resident support. Our work matters – and so does the quality of everything we do.

About the Role:

As Quality Coordinator, you will be responsible for supporting and maintaining our quality management systems (QMS) across the RLAP contract. Your work will help ensure full compliance with ISO standards, internal policies, and contract requirements.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Support departments with quality planning and guidance
  • Ensure compliance with ISO 9001:2015, conducting audits and reporting on standards
  • Monitor and inspect services, identify risks and non-compliances, and promote improvement
  • Maintain records, registers, business continuity plans, and risk logs
  • Support GDPR and ISO 27001 compliance (including personnel clearances and data handling)
  • Manage physical site security (alarms, access, ID badges, H&S)
  • Deliver quality and regulatory training, including induction and refreshers
  • Monitor quality-related inboxes, complete project tasks, and assist wider teams
  • Support our commitment to excellence, continuous improvement and safe service delivery

Role Criteria:

  • Strong understanding of the principles and implementation of ISO 9001:2015 and the ability to communicate the same to teams
  • Experience with writing internal reports and the implementation of continuous improvement
  • Excellent communication and organisational skills
  • IT Literate-Proven experience with using all Microsoft Packages
  • High attention to detail and a proactive, problem-solving mindset
